how is the factors which determine the magnitude of the orbital splitting energy?

The splitting energy you are talking about is known as crystal field splitting energy. 
Factors affecting crystal field splitting energy:

1) The coordination geometry and number of ligands around the metal ion- Generally, the tetrahedral field produce smaller spillting than octahedral field.
2) The nature of the ligands - Strong field ligands cause more splitting than weak field ligands.
3) The oxidation state of metals- Higher is the oxidation state of the central metal ion, greater is the crystal field splitting.
4) Nature of the metal ion- The splitting tends to increase down the group.The order of crystal field splitting for metal ions  with same ligand and complex type is :Mn2 + < Ni2+ < Co2 + < Fe 2+< V2 + < Fe3 + < Cr 3+< V3+ < Co3 + < Mn4+ < Rh 3+< Pd4 + < Ir3+ < Pt4+
